Get ready for a blood-soaked adventure with Toadman Interactive’s vampire-themed first-person shooter, EvilVEvil. After a long wait, the co-op shooter is finally set to hit the gaming world this year. The game will be available on PlayStation 5, Xbox Series, and PC via Steam later this summer. Plus, a PC closed beta is set to kick off on March 1.
In EvilVEvil, you’ll step into the shoes of an ancient vampire, a member of The Order of the Dragon, who has just awakened from a long slumber. Your divine mission? To protect humanity from Zagreus, a malevolent force intent on consuming human essence to become the most powerful entity in the universe. The only way to combat this evil is to embrace your own dark side. Unleash your vampiric instincts and wreak havoc in EvilVEvil’s story campaign, which features 11 episodic missions for 1 to 3 players.
As you carve a bloody trail through your enemies, you’ll unlock artifacts and weapon mods, allowing you to customize your play style and increase your power. But battling Zagreus’ minions is just part of the game. You’ll also compete with your friends to see who can be the most destructive vampire.
EvilVEvil will launch with three playable characters: Mashaka, who can teleport and incinerate enemies with his fire magic; Leon the juggernaut, who chains up foes and drags them to their doom; and Victoria, the team leader, who can create copies of herself to hunt down enemies and slice them up with her katana.
